Hi all. I have searched the forum for this but it's hard to know exactly how to describe it in keywords. So I will try posting instead. I recently purchased a 2005 ML350. When driving tonight I had the windows down as it was cool outside. I noticed that hot air comes up from the steering wheel area at road speeds. It's not just a little. Plus it feels like 90 degrees or so. It's enough that I feel it on my face. It's hard to figure out the source because I have to be driving for it to happen. So I hope it's a problem that has been encountered here and someone can help. Many thanks in advance
Hi guys. Thank you for the replies. Recirculate doesnt help. With the windows up the air flow slows but is still present. The underdash panels feel warm on that side but cool in the passenger side. I'm stumped
The key is whether the hvac control is off. If it is off chances are it's an opening in the firewall ( run any wires through the firewall). If it stops when turned off I'd start looking for a flapper motor problem. Good luck.
All air is off. I will look for any openings in the firewall or over the transmission
